From 226a099366de5100b509bd3225c58699c3847000 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?Martin=20Gr=C3=A4=C3=9Flin?= Date: Mon, 12 Oct 2015 10:21:01 +0200 Subject: [PATCH] Move electricBorderMaximizeGeometry from Client to AbstractClient As it's not used outside of Client the method is turned from public to protected. --- abstract_client.h | 1 + client.h | 1 - geometry.cpp | 2 +- 3 files changed, 2 insertions(+), 2 deletions(-) diff --git a/abstract_client.h b/abstract_client.h index e4d50bba6e..a55d0cf81f 100644 --- a/abstract_client.h +++ b/abstract_client.h @@ -519,6 +519,7 @@ protected: QuickTileMode electricBorderMode() const { return m_electricMode; } + QRect electricBorderMaximizeGeometry(QPoint pos, int desktop); private: void handlePaletteChange(); diff --git a/client.h b/client.h index 8f2a3c6722..b13f6f1490 100644 --- a/client.h +++ b/client.h @@ -295,7 +295,6 @@ public: void resizeWithChecks(const QSize& s, xcb_gravity_t gravity, ForceGeometry_t force = NormalGeometrySet); void setElectricBorderMaximizing(bool maximizing); bool isElectricBorderMaximizing() const; - QRect electricBorderMaximizeGeometry(QPoint pos, int desktop); QSize sizeForClientSize(const QSize&, Sizemode mode = SizemodeAny, bool noframe = false) const; /** Set the quick tile mode ("snap") of this window. diff --git a/geometry.cpp b/geometry.cpp index 0007bfa401..7c940701b2 100644 --- a/geometry.cpp +++ b/geometry.cpp @@ -3204,7 +3204,7 @@ void Client::setElectricBorderMaximizing(bool maximizing) elevate(maximizing); } -QRect Client::electricBorderMaximizeGeometry(QPoint pos, int desktop) +QRect AbstractClient::electricBorderMaximizeGeometry(QPoint pos, int desktop) { if (electricBorderMode() == QuickTileMaximize) { if (maximizeMode() == MaximizeFull)